Dude, I have a flashlight with anduril, which is basically like a mini operating system for flashlights. You can switch between tons of different modes like ramping, stepped, bike strobe, candle flicker, lightning mode, party strobe, etc. You can even check the exact voltage of the battery and it’ll flash out the number to you. It’s such a crazy over-engineered thing, but it’s super useful and a ton of fun.
